  Enjoy a glimpse of history through fascinating old images of  Kansas   City , Missouri. Tippecanoe Club The Tippecanoe Club at  Kansas   City , Missouri, was established in 1840. The cabin was based at Walnut, between 11th and 12th Streets. The Battle of Tippecanoe was fought at Battle Ground, Indiana, on November 7th, 1811. Shawnee leader Tecumseh and his brother Tenskwatawa (commonly known as “The Prophet”), brought together a confederacy of tribes, in an attempt to halt the European-American settlement of their native lands. An American force of more than 1,000 men marched to the area, was able to fend off a surprise attack, and burnt Prophetstown to the ground, which effectively ended the conflict. ‘Tippecanoe’ was the nickname for William Henry Harrison, the leaders of the American forces in the 1811 Battle of Tippecanoe in Indiana, who died at the age of 68 in 1841, just 31 days after his inauguration as President of the United States of America. Old Images of Saint Louis, Missouri

  Glimpse history through old images of  Saint   Louis , in the US State of Missouri. Saint   Louis  1881-1911 These black and white old photos of  Saint   Louis  were taken between 1881 and 1911. Amongst the old photos of ladies in long skirts and men in caps, you’ll also see the St. Louis  bridge being built, streetcars and their track lines, and major downtown streets without a single motor vehicle.
